A significant disruption has occurred among the ranks of the richest people in the world, as Oracle co-founder Larry Ellison has now swapped places with Amazon’s Jeff Bezos.  According to the Bloomberg Billionaires Index, Ellison has secured the third position while Bezos is now fourth in the ranking of the world’s richest people.

Going by the Bloomberg Billionaires Index, Ellison’s net worth rose by $10.3 billion on Wednesday, bringing his total to $246 billion; it is the fourth consecutive day Ellison has seen major changes in his net worth. He has gained a total of $54.2 billion in net worth since the beginning of the year. In the meantime, Bezos reported a loss of $672 million, dropping him to a net worth of $241 billion after dropping one spot in the worldwide rankings.

Mark Zuckerberg’s position is also at risk!

Mark Zuckerberg, CEO of Meta Platforms (formerly Facebook), is presently in second place with $252 billion. The gap between Zuckerberg and Larry Ellison is now just $6 billion.

The top 10 world’s richest person

Microsoft co-founder Bill Gates is fifth on the list of the richest people in the world with a net worth of $175 billion. The ex-CEO of Microsoft, Steve Ballmer, is sixth with a net worth of $170 billion. Bernard Arnault of France, who sells handbags, is seventh with a net worth of $162 billion. Larry Page and Sergey Brin are on the list at eighth and ninth with net worths of $162 billion and $152 billion, respectively. Warren Buffett is the tenth wealthiest person in the world with a net worth of $144 billion. India’s wealthiest person, and the richest person in Asia, Mukesh Ambani, comes in at sixteenth with a net worth of $111 billion, while Gautam Adani is at the twentieth spot based on a net worth of $85.2 billion.
